Output f8378681a533ac51c4e8473190a0ea3d0babc44862743cef8499daf3a66901dc:17

value
22200000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 89c670693f4e32c837ac2645f7d76fc8a33a4dfe OP_EQUALVERIFY OP_CHECKSIG
address
1DZVJ59kAD1XkSMaEa1CB2KwuLtdEEDKH9
transaction
f8378681a533ac51c4e8473190a0ea3d0babc44862743cef8499daf3a66901dc
confirmations
635799
spent
true